How to Make Blueberry Pistachio Spring Salad

Step 1: Prepare the dressing

In a small bowl, whisk together fresh lemon juice, apple cider vinegar (natural), extra virgin olive oil (natural), salt, and pepper (natural) until fully combined and emulsified. This lightly tangy dressing is the perfect accompaniment to balance the salad’s natural sweetness and crunch.

Step 2: Toast the pistachios

Heat a dry skillet over medium heat, then add pistachios and toast for 3-5 minutes, stirring frequently until they release their aroma and turn a golden shade. This step intensifies their flavor and adds an irresistible crunch.

Step 3: Assemble the salad base

In a large bowl, combine fresh mixed greens and thinly sliced red onions (natural). Gently toss them together to distribute the flavors evenly.

Step 4: Add blueberries and cheese

Gently fold in fresh blueberries and crumbled plant-based cheese. Be careful to keep the berries intact for beautiful pops of color and flavor throughout the salad.

Step 5: Dress and toss

Pour the prepared dressing over the salad and toss lightly to coat all ingredients without crushing the berries or greens. Sprinkle toasted pistachios on top just before serving to preserve their crisp texture.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Keep leftover salad components separate from the dressing to maintain freshness. Store pistachios and blueberries in airtight containers and greens in a crisp-friendly bag or container.

Freezing

The salad is best enjoyed fresh; freezing any part, especially fruit or greens, will affect texture negatively, so avoid freezing if possible.

Reheating

This salad shines best cold or at room temperature and does not require reheating. If you prefer, simply toss again before serving to freshen up flavors.

FAQs

Can I use frozen blueberries for this salad?

While fresh blueberries offer the best texture and flavor, you can use thawed frozen blueberries in a pinch, but be gentle as they can become mushy.

Is this salad suitable for meal prep?

Absolutely! Keep the dressing separate until serving and store ingredients properly to keep everything fresh and vibrant.

Can I replace pistachios with other nuts?

Yes, walnuts, almonds, or cashews make great alternatives while maintaining the nutty crunch in the salad.

What kind of plant-based cheese works best?

Soft, crumbly plant-based cheeses with a mild flavor like cashew or almond-based options complement this salad beautifully.

How long will leftovers last in the fridge?

If stored properly without dressing, components will stay fresh for about 2-3 days in the refrigerator.

Ingredients

Scale

Salad Ingredients

  • 4 cups fresh mixed greens (baby spinach, arugula, butter lettuce)
  • 1 cup ripe blueberries
  • 1/3 cup pistachios, lightly toasted
  • 1/2 cup crumbled plant-based cheese
  • 1/4 cup thinly sliced red onion (natural)

Dressing Ingredients

  • 2 tbsp fresh lemon juice (natural)
  • 1 tbsp apple cider vinegar (natural)
  • 3 tbsp extra virgin olive oil (natural)
  • 1/4 tsp salt (natural)
  • 1/4 tsp black pepper (natural)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the dressing: In a small bowl, whisk together fresh lemon juice, apple cider vinegar, extra virgin olive oil, salt, and pepper until fully combined and emulsified. This creates a lightly tangy dressing that balances the salad’s natural sweetness and crunch.
  2. Toast the pistachios: Heat a dry skillet over medium heat. Add pistachios and toast for 3-5 minutes, stirring frequently until they release their aroma and turn a golden shade, intensifying their flavor and adding crunch.
  3. Assemble the salad base: In a large bowl, combine fresh mixed greens and thinly sliced red onions. Gently toss to evenly distribute flavors.
  4. Add blueberries and cheese: Carefully fold in blueberries and crumbled plant-based cheese to preserve the berries’ shape and provide colorful, flavorful pops throughout the salad.
  5. Dress and toss: Pour the prepared dressing over the salad and toss lightly to coat without crushing the berries or greens. Sprinkle toasted pistachios on top just before serving to maintain their crisp texture.

Notes

  • Choose ripe blueberries for optimal sweetness and juiciness.
  • Keep pistachios moving in the pan while toasting to avoid burning.
  • Toss the salad gently using a large spoon or salad tongs to preserve ingredient texture.
  • Add dressing just before serving to prevent soggy greens.
  • Chill the serving bowl to keep the salad crisp and refreshing longer.
